Cervical epidural steroid injection is a treatment option for neck pain.
Our pain management physician and orthopedic surgeon perform this treatment under guidance of an imaging machine called a C-arm.
The procedure involves injecting a local anesthetic and steroid into the epidural space surrounding the spinal cords and nerve roots to reduce inflammation. The goal is to decrease pain and increase mobility and function so you can return to everyday activities!

Here, π₯π‘ππ©ππ‘ππ©-π§πππ π₯π‘ππ¨π’π (PRP) is used to help decrease pain and inflammation, as well as improve function in those suffering from musculoskeletal conditions. Some of these conditions include injured tendons, ligaments, muscles and joints.
PRP is a non-surgical regenerative therapy that uses a high concentration of platelets and plasma to promote regeneration and self-healing of musculoskeletal injuries. It is a therapy that speeds up the healing process so that you can quickly return to normal activity and exercise.
Platelets contain various growth factors that direct the body in how to heal the injury. Simultaneously, stem cells are signaled to the area to help repair and heal the damaged tissue, fast.
It is a natural and safer alternative to a corticosteroid injection. Your own blood is drawn and spun down in a centrifuge to separate the the different components. The liquid gold or platelet-rich portion is collected for the injection. Using ultrasound guidance we are able to visualize the exact site of injury. Once we see our target the area is cleansed with an antiseptic and then anesthetized with a local and/or topical anesthetic. The platelet-rich portion of your blood is injected into the injury using ultrasound guidance and the natural healing process begins.
